Process Technician Overview:
Responsible for production start-up of injection molding machines, ensuring process parameters for each job/work order are correct and quality control requirements are met.
Requirements:
High School Diploma or GED preferred
Requires a minimum of 2 years injection molding processing experience and/or training
Demonstrate understanding of various plastic resins, including their properties, handling requirements, and proper identification to ensure correct material usage and maintain product quality.
Strong technical aptitude and problem-solving skills
Strong organizational skills and ability to multi-task
Effective communication skills
Basic math and computer skills
Safety shoes are required for this position and are eligible for reimbursement per the Company's Safety Footwear Reimbursement policy.
Employee must supply own hand tools when performing this position.
Responsibilities:
Perform start-up of injection molding machines throughout shift, adhering to production schedule.
Respond to machine, robot or auxiliary equipment alarms promptly
Cycle and adjust robots/pickers as required while maintaining end-of-arm tooling.
Troubleshoot process and quality issues.
Ensure mold cleaning schedules are adhered to during the production shift.
Document daily process changes, improvements, and update process documents when changes are made to ensure repeatability.
Ensure cycle times and scrap rates are within identified range.
Partner with engineering on continuous improvement of processes and equipment, including improved work flows, use of fixtures, auxiliary equipment and automation.
Provide work direction to set-up technicians as needed.
